Rock crushing is an essential process in various industries, including mining, construction, and demolition, as it plays a crucial role in transforming large rocks into smaller, more manageable sizes suitable for further processing. Among the wide range of crushing equipment available, jaw crushers have emerged as one of the key players due to their unparalleled efficiency, reliability, and versatility. In this article, we delve into the jaw crusher process for rock crushing and explore why it is hailed as a game-changer in the industry.

1. Powerhouse of Crushing:
Jaw crushers are robust machines designed to handle the toughest ores and rocks. They operate by compressing rock particles between a fixed jaw plate and a moving jaw plate. As the movable jaw moves towards the fixed jaw, the material is crushed, reducing its size and allowing it to pass through the narrow opening at the bottom.
2. Versatility in Applications:
Jaw crushers adapt to a wide range of applications, making them highly versatile in the rock crushing process. Whether it's primary crushing in quarry operations, secondary crushing in recycling plants, or even tertiary crushing in aggregates production, jaw crushers excel in performance. Their ability to handle various material types, including hard, abrasive, or even sticky materials, sets them apart from other crushing equipment.
3. Efficiency and Productivity:
One of the key advantages of jaw crushers is their high efficiency and productivity. With their larger feed opening, these machines allow for a higher throughput, enabling faster processing and increased production rates. Additionally, the deep crushing chamber and optimized nip angle ensure consistent performance and uniform product size, optimizing downstream processes.
4. Reduced Downtime and Maintenance:
Jaw crushers are engineered for ruggedness and minimal maintenance requirements. Their sturdy construction and high-quality components minimize wear and tear, reducing the risk of unexpected breakdowns and costly downtime. Furthermore, modern jaw crushers feature advanced automation and monitoring systems, which provide real-time information about the crusher's operating conditions, allowing for proactive maintenance and preventing potential issues.
5. Cost-effective Crushing Solution:
Investing in a jaw crusher yields long-term cost savings. By efficiently breaking down rocks into smaller, more manageable sizes, jaw crushers reduce the need for additional crushing stages, lowering operational costs. Moreover, their durable construction ensures extended lifespan, resulting in reduced replacement and repair costs.
